Dr. Kavita Nagpal is a consultant psychiatrist and psychotherapist with over 7 years of clinical, research and teaching experience. She pursued MD psychiatry from one of the most prestigious institutes in India, National Institute of Mental Health and Neuroscience (NIMHANS), Bangalore, which is an institute of national importance. After completing MD psychiatry she worked as a senior resident in the department of psychiatry at Post Graduate Institute of Medical Education and Research(PGIMER) Chandigarh and in the department of psychiatry at Institute of Human Behavior and Allied Sciences(IHBAS) Delhi. Thereafter she worked as a specialist at Employee State Insurance(ESI) Hospital, Delhi. She also qualified the Diplomate of National Board (DNB) exam in the discipline of psychiatry. Dr. Kavita Nagpal has vast experience in various domains of psychiatry which includes adult psychiatry, child and adolescent psychiatry, geriatric psychiatry, marital and psychosexual issues, consultation-liaison psychiatry(wherein psychiatric problems occurring in patients with comorbid medical illnesses are dealt with) and community psychiatry as she has worked in various prestigious institutes. She has also written various articles and book chapters published in both national and international journals. Dr. Kavita Nagpal is a young compassionate psychiatrist who aspires to deliver quality mental health services to all and to reduce stigma and spread awareness about mental health.
